My only complaint about the Reeds - because I flove the show versions of Jojen & Meera - is the pledge. I think there's a map of sorts in the pledge if you break it down. The bronze and iron in particular. Because they cover all the elements, and those two things.

But I love what the show has done with the Reeds. The two actors that play them I think make them more dynamic than the books do. Maybe it's a function of Jojen being aged up so much. Not sure.
